Exemple #1
0
        public void ChangeViewCollection(Enumerations.PageCollections selectCollection)
        {
            switch (selectCollection)
            {
            case Enumerations.PageCollections.NotePanels:
                _view = CollectionViewSource.GetDefaultView(_panelsArray.Item1) as CollectionView;
                break;

            case Enumerations.PageCollections.SettingsPanel:
                _view = CollectionViewSource.GetDefaultView(_panelsArray.Item2) as CollectionView;
                break;

            case Enumerations.PageCollections.LoginPanel:
                _view = CollectionViewSource.GetDefaultView(_panelsArray.Item3) as CollectionView;
                break;

            case Enumerations.PageCollections.AddNotePanel:
                _view = CollectionViewSource.GetDefaultView(_panelsArray.Item4) as CollectionView;
                break;
            }
            if (_view != null)
            {
                _view.MoveCurrentToPosition(0);
                ShowPage(_view.CurrentItem as Uri);
            }
        }
Exemple #2
0
 public static void ChangeViewCollection(Enumerations.PageCollections selectCollection)
 {
     PageSwitcher.ChangeViewCollection(selectCollection);
 }